Tuckerton is a very small coastal borough (i.e. on the ocean, a bay, or inlet) located in the state of New Jersey. With a population of 3,701 people and six associated neighborhoods, Tuckerton is the 364th largest community in New Jersey.Unlike some boroughs, Tuckerton isn’t mainly white- or blue-collar. Instead, the most prevalent occupations for people in Tuckerton are a mix of both white- and blue-collar jobs. Overall, Tuckerton is a borough of sales and office workers, professionals, and managers. There are especially a lot of people living in Tuckerton who work in office and administrative support (13.59%), teaching (13.10%), and sales jobs (12.34%). A relatively large number of people in Tuckerton telecommute to their jobs. Overall, about 18.98% of the workforce works from home. Tuckerton is also nautical, which means that parts of it are somewhat historic and touch the ocean or tidal bodies of water, such as inlets and bays. Such areas are often places that visitors and locals go for waterfront activities or taking in the scenery. One downside of living in Tuckerton is that it can take a long time to commute to work. In Tuckerton, the average commute to work is 31.19 minutes, which is quite a bit higher than the national average. As is often the case in a small borough, Tuckerton doesn't have a public transportation system that people use for their commute.The education level of Tuckerton citizens is very high relative to the national average among all cities (21.84%): 34.06% of adults in Tuckerton have a bachelor's degree or even advanced degree. The per capita income in Tuckerton in 2022 was $48,588, which is lower middle income relative to New Jersey, and wealthy relative to the rest of the US. The people who call Tuckerton home describe themselves as belonging to a variety of racial and ethnic groups. The greatest number of Tuckerton residents report their race to be White, followed by Black or African-American. Important ancestries of people in Tuckerton include Irish, Italian, German, English, and Norwegian. The most common language spoken in Tuckerton is English. Other important languages spoken here include Italian and Polish.
